Who goes first at an all-way stop?

At an all-way stop, the driver who arrives first has the right of way. If multiple cars arrive at the same time, the driver on the right should go first.


What should drivers do when two cars stop at the same time at an intersection?

When two cars stop at the same time at an intersection, the driver on the right has the right of way and should proceed first. If unsure, it is best to communicate with the other driver to determine who should go first.

Illinois Car Insurance for Disabled Drivers?

Disabled drivers have distinctive car insurance needs. A disabled person may have to modify the car to suit him or her. The modifications may include hand controls and wheelchair ramps. Any such modified car deserves eminent car insurance coverage.Disability StatusBeing recognized by the state of Illinois as disabled is a paramount concern to a disabled driver. The state requires the advice of a qualified and licensed health worker before declaring that a motorist is disabled. The qualifications for disabled license plate or placard are connected to a severely restrictive lung disease, survival on portable oxygen, class III and IV heart condition, walking only with assistance of a prosthetic device, wheelchair, or another person; and limited ability to walk due to arthritis, neurological, or bone condition. The health worker writes a letter to the DMV for approval of the disabled status and subsequent issuance of distinctive disability plates to a driver during the registration of his or her vehicle. The plates can only be used by another individual who frequently assists the disabled in moving around.In Illinois, the fee on a plate for the disabled is $29 while placards are issued without fees. The plates and the placards enable law enforcement officers to know that a motorist is disabled.Insuring the Disabled in IllinoisThe law prohibits insurance companies from discriminating against the disabled.
